About the Role:



The Electrical AIT Lead is responsible for the electrical integrity, grounding philosophy, harnessing strategy, and EMI/EMC discipline of the spacecraft across all Assembly, Integration, and Test phases.

This role ensures that the satellite is electrically safe, deterministic, testable, and compliant from first power-on through environmental testing and delivery to the launch vehicle.



You will work in constant coordination with:



Ground Checkout / EGSE Lead Satellite Systems Engineering Payload (SAR) Systems Lead Mechanical AIT Lead Subsystem teams and external vendors

Responsibilities:



1.Electrical AIT System Architecture

Derive and own electrical AIT requirements covering: grounding and bonding philosophy, power distribution and protection, harness architecture and routing, EMI/EMC control during integration and test. Define system-level electrical interfaces between satellite, EGSE, and test facilities. Ensure alignment between electrical design assumptions and AIT realities.

2.Harnessing & Electrical Integration

Lead the design and validation of: flight harnesses, test and EGSE harnesses, adapter cables, breakouts, and TVAC feedthroughs. Define connector strategies, pin assignments, shielding, and termination methods. Interface with vendors for harness manufacture, procurement, and inspection. Support and oversee harness build, ring-out, hi-pot, and inspection activities.

3.AIT Execution & Environmental Testing

Act as the electrical authority during: first power-on, subsystem and satellite-level integration, environmental testing (TVAC, vibration, EMI/EMC). Work with the Mechanical AIT Lead to define AIT flow and sequencing. Ensure grounding, bonding, and configuration discipline is maintained throughout test campaigns. Support anomaly investigation related to electrical behaviour, EMI, grounding, or harnessing issues.

4.Coordination & Assurance

Coordinate closely with the EGSE team to ensure clean and safe electrical interfaces. Participate in design reviews, test readiness reviews, and failure review boards (FRBs). Maintain electrical AIT documentation, drawings, procedures, and configuration records. Mentor electrical AIT engineers, harness engineers, and technicians.
